I love those attempts at positivity posts that are like I HATE conventionally attractive hot sexy people give me someone with fugly disgusting ugly ass features like a huge ugly nose any day of the week. 🤗

Personally I loooove unconventional ugly features like [describes every ethnic feature possible]

You know putting aside how blatantly racist it is to label these kinds of features “unconventionally attractive” or basically just ugly. it’s also like. You realize these features are actually the majority right? The majority of the world has brown eyes, dark skin, coarse hair. Big lips and big noses are much more common than small. Billions of people are by average short. Hairy as well. Most people aren’t white. This is actual reality these aren’t “unconventional” or “distinct” features at all they’re actually the most common by far
